Connor Clark & Lunn Investment Management Ltd. Takes $7.95 Million Position in Academy Sports and Outdoors, Inc. $ASO

Connor Clark & Lunn Investment Management Ltd. purchased a new stake in shares of Academy Sports and Outdoors, Inc. (NASDAQ:ASOFree Report) during the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und purchased 168,697 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$7,951,000.

Academy Sports and Outdoors Stock Up 0.2%

NASDAQ:ASO opened at $43.55 on Thursday. The company has a market cap of $2.70 billion, a PE ratio of 7.67, a P/E/G ratio of 0.63 and a beta of 1.06. Academy Sports and Outdoors, Inc. has a twelve month low of $41.29 and a twelve month high of $62.44. The company has a current ratio of 1.68, a quick ratio of 0.36 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.23. The company’s 50 day moving average is $47.82 and its two-hundred day moving average is $52.65.

Academy Sports and Outdoors (NASDAQ:ASOG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, June 9th. The company reported $0.93 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.91 by $0.02. The business had revenue of $1.44 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.44 billion. Academy Sports and Outdoors had a net margin of 6.24% and a return on equity of 17.85%. Academy Sports and Outdoors’s revenue for the quarter was up 6.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$0.76 EPS. Academy Sports and Outdoors has set its FY 2026 guidance at 6.400-6.800 EPS. Analysts anticipate that Academy Sports and Outdoors, Inc. will post 6.08 EPS for the current year.

Academy Sports and Outdoors Dividend Announcement

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, July 16th. Investors of record on Thursday, June 18th were given a $0.15 dividend. This represents a $0.60 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.4%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, June 18th. Academy Sports and Outdoors’s dividend payout ratio is presently 10.56%.

Academy Sports and Outdoors Profile

(Free Report)

Academy Sports and Outdoors is a leading specialty retailer of sporting goods and outdoor gear, operating more than 260 stores across the United States. Headquartered in Katy, Texas, the company offers a broad assortment of merchandise spanning athletic footwear and apparel, team sports equipment, camping and outdoor recreation products, hunting and fishing supplies, and fitness accessories. In addition to its brick-and-mortar footprint, Academy serves customers through its e-commerce platform, offering online ordering, in-store pickup, and home delivery options.

The company’s product portfolio includes seasonal and year-round categories designed to meet the needs of both casual enthusiasts and serious athletes.
